I bought a 6421 that was a 2010 model and it had a cat muffler. It came from the factory set rather rich as did my 2010 5105 that also had a cat muffler which I changed to a 5100 muffler.

I have a 2006 7900 and it had a regular muffler.

I immediately converted the 6421 to a OEM 7900 and put a regular muffler on it. Both my 7900's have the HD filter that I installed.

I stihl have these saws.
